The Omron H3CR-A AC100-240/DC100-125 is a versatile and highly efficient timing solution designed for a wide range of industrial applications. This device, notable for its 11-pin connector, offers a broad timing range from 0.05 seconds to 300 hours, catering to both short and long-duration events. It features 2 contacts with a Double Pole Double Throw (DPDT) configuration, enhancing its adaptability in various control circuits. Its robust design, coupled with Omron's reputation for quality, ensures it is a valuable component in any control system.
The Omron Multi-Function Timer Relay, 11-Pin Connector, 0.05 s → 300 h, 2 Contacts, DPDT: Core Characteristics and Advantages
With 2 contacts in a DPDT arrangement, it provides various switching possibilities.
The standard 11-pin connector ensures easy integration with existing systems and straightforward replacement or upgrades.
Omron’s reputation for quality assures long-term reliability and durability.
Its versatility makes it ideal for a range of industrial applications, from simple timing functions to complex automation systems.
The design is intuitive, allowing for easy setup and adjustments, even for users with limited technical expertise.
Extensive Time Range
The timer relay offers a significant timing range (0.05 s to 300 h), allowing for precise control in both rapid and prolonged operations.
